Responsibilities

  • Support the day-to-day running of the press office, including day to day tasks and administrative duties
  • Support all sample management for editorial and paid projects liaising with both internal and external stakeholders
  • Ensure contact databases are monitored and consistently updated, and ensure all UK press samples are monitored in Fashion GPS
  • Monitor daily UK coverage across print, digital and social and support with compiling weekly and campaign-specific reports in liaison with global teams
  • Assist the PR assistant in seasonal press gifting
  • Support the co-ordination of UK press events and experiences
  • Assist with invoicing, including raising, processing and tracking PO’s
  • Additional ad hoc support to the UK influence and community team during busy periods

Born from innovation, Burberry is a global luxury brand with a rich British heritage. Founded in 1856, our brand is underpinned by our founder’s passion for the outdoors. Thomas Burberry invented the innovative rain-ready fabric gabardine to protect explorers from the elements. In doing so, he created the foundation for the iconic Burberry trench coat, which remains core to the business even today.
